Rates of Retreatment after Transvenous Embolization of CSF-Venous Fistulas in Spontaneous Intracranial Hypotension

Insights

About 23% of patients with cerebrospinal fluid-venous fistulas (CVF) require retreatment after transvenous embolization (TVE). Symptoms often recur within 3 months, with fistulas appearing at new locations.

Background:

  • Cerebrospinal fluid-venous fistulas (CVF) are a cause of spontaneous intracranial hypotension (SIH).
  • Transvenous embolization (TVE) is an effective treatment for CVF, but retreatment may be necessary.
  • Understanding recurrence patterns is crucial for patient management.

Purpose of the Study:

  • To determine the rate of retreatment for CVF after TVE.
  • To identify the anatomical location and timing of CVF recurrence or retreatment.
  • To provide data for patient counseling and managing treatment expectations.

Main Methods:

  • Retrospective cohort study of 100 consecutive patients treated with TVE for CVF.
  • Analysis of retreatment rates, symptom onset timing, and CVF location.
  • Categorization of recurrent CVF sites relative to the initial treatment.

Main Results:

  • 23% of patients required retreatment for persistent or recurrent symptoms.
  • Most recurrences (74%) occurred within 3 months post-TVE.
  • Recurrent CVFs included same-site (35%), adjacent (30%), and remote (35%) locations.

Conclusions:

  • A significant portion of patients (23%) need retreatment after TVE for CVF.
  • Early recurrence (within 3 months) is common.
  • CVF recurrence can result from local failure or new fistula formation at distant sites, necessitating careful follow-up and patient education.
